Transaction ee126de64bb58c9a22187448ba5c8c5e45074821f42d39b351ee8fa13fc32904
1 Input
1 Output
-
ee126de64bb58c9a22187448ba5c8c5e45074821f42d39b351ee8fa13fc32904:0
- value
- 39644865
- script pubkey
- OP_0 OP_PUSHBYTES_20 f7d15bcb1e6fbcc9a716df5fa649e01898b55473
- address
- bc1q7lg4hjc7d77vnfckma06vj0qrzvt24rn0hwzuc